Roma 'line up £4m swoop for Liverpool defender Dejan Lovren if Italian giants cannot make Chris Smalling's loan move from Manchester United permanent'

Roma have identified Liverpool defender Dejan Lovren as a potential target if they are unable to keep Manchester United star Chris Smalling for another season.

The Serie A giants are attempting to tie down Smalling's future to the club after a string of impressive performances from the England international - but are also preparing to look elsewhere.

Smalling has spent the season on loan at the Stadio Olimpico, and La Gazzetta dello Sport suggest he may be replaced by Lovren this summer.

Lovren has struggled for game time at Liverpool in recent months and may be tempted to make the move to the Italian capital in search of regular first-team action.
